When one listener gets a job offer in the Midwest with a 40% pay bump, it sparks more than just career contemplation—it opens the door to a bold family experiment: combining households with the in-laws. In this episode, Pete, Kristen, and Damian tackle the emotional and financial complexities of multigenerational living. From structuring ownership and avoiding sibling drama to protecting retirement assets and managing expectations, we walk through the pros, cons, and creative setups that can make this kind of arrangement work.
Spoiler: Loving your in-laws might be easier than figuring out who pays the property taxes.
